Settle pending plaints of people at Samadhan Shivirs, DC tells officials
Rohtak Deputy Commissioner Dhirendra Khadgata has directed officials of all government departments to get pending complaints of Samadhan Shivirs resolved as soon as possible.
“The Chief Minister and Chief Secretary are constantly monitoring the pending complaints through the samadhan cell,” he stated while reviewing the complaints pending at the district level.
Dr Amit Agarwal, Additional Chief Secretary of Information, Public Relations and Language Department, reviewed the pending complaints of the district-wise samadhan camps and issued the necessary guidelines to the officials.
During the review meeting at Rohtak, Khadgata pointed out that 2,593 of the 2,594 complaints received at the office of Additional Deputy Commissioner Narendra Kumar were disposed of and the remaining one was also being resolved.
“All officials should follow the good work being done by the Additional Deputy Commissioner’s office and get the pending complaints settled,” he said.
Reviewing the pending complaints, the Deputy Commissioner directed the officials concerned of the Development and Panchayat Department to work seriously to regularise the 20-year-old 500 square-yard houses built on shamlat land in the rural areas.
He reviewed the pending complaints with the officials of all five blocks in the district.
Khadgata asserted that all officials should be present at the review meeting of the Samadhan Shivirs on Fridays and they should come with the original complaints of the pending cases pertaining to their department.
He directed the Housing Board officials to prepare and send the cases of refund.
